This is kind of an informal poll. What are your shop hours? I'm asking because there are two guys in my shop(installers) and normally we work M-W 11-7:30, T-Sat either 10-6 or 12-9 and Sun 11-6. Now they want us to work M-Thurs 11-9, Fri 3-9 or 10-5:30 Sat&Sun the same as before. The managment is concerned that we are missing business not having installers after 7:30pm. I don't think that's the case. I was just wondering if anyone else in the industry thinks the same. 10.5 hour days and working every weekend seems a bit much to me.
#3
That's exactly what they'll do, I'm trying to find a solution that they can't say no to. If most other businesses are sucsessful not being open all those hours then why are we? If we really are losing that business then it would support a third guy, even if he's part time. I don't think we are missing business, at least not enough to support such hours. I think that the sales team is not focused on SELLING install. They offer it to customers but they don't show the value. You guy's are doing fine, what are your hours?

We are open 10-6 on Mondays, 10-7 Tuesday to Friday, 10-6 on Saturadys and Closed on Sundays. These hours work great for us, sometimes if we are working late on something we will keep the doors open and sometimes you might get the odd people coming in but majority of people come in during normal buisness hours.
